The
10 Minute Showing Drill
By Phyllis Harb
RE/MAX Tri City
You may receive a call requesting a showing in the next ten
minutes. The decision to allow the prospective buyers in is yours. If you
elect to cooperate with the showing, the following punch list may help:
-
Sound - Turn off the television. Soft
classical musical is okay, but some people find it distracting.
-
Sight - Turn on overly light in the
house - day and night. Every window covering should be open (unless the
view is unattractive).
-
Smell - Heat a pan on the stove and drop
in a few drops of vanilla
-
Kitchen - Make sure dirty dishes are out
of sight
-
Bathrooms - Close toilet lids.
-
Living/Family rooms - Hide clutter,
magazines, newspapers, etc.
-
Bedrooms - Make the beds, don’t use the
closet as a hiding place - try underneath the bed.
-
Exterior - Keep the walkway clear, put
away trashcans and toys.
-
Children & Pets Outside - You too! Let
the REALTOR® sell your home. If you are there the buyer may feel
uncomfortable voicing objections and their Agent won’t be able to respond
to these objections.
